What did you mean by it’s only able to stream at 240p?
Is this the automatic quality you get or did you manually set/decrease the quality on the client until it started streaming?
Do you see this behavior in different clients or is this about a specific client (platform/version)?
Have you already checked the remote playback quality settings in the client? Have you applied any streaming quality restrictions in the remote access settings of your server?
Server logs might give some hint on why Plex might opt to go for this quality (if that’s the case). You could take a look at the Plex Media Server.log after attempting to stream a video remotely and look for lines with a MDE: prefix/label.
